Transaction 4deaad0564e94134635b20a75022fc77d43e3c7668549a391128a756ca810de3
1 Input
1 Output
-
4deaad0564e94134635b20a75022fc77d43e3c7668549a391128a756ca810de3:0
- value
- 739759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8af4860f0c3fc29b9813696e3e12593c375f3fd4 OP_EQUAL
- address
- 3EMk6pS19fM1Naqedw4oAmaMsGS62iYvyJ